Dense Fog Blankets Downtown Houston

A blanket of fog descended on downtown Houston on Saturday morning, December 4, the sixth day in a row that dense fog had settled across areas of southeast Texas, the National Weather Service (NWS) said.

Meteorologists at the NWS office in Houston dubbed the week “Fog Week,” and on Saturday morning tweeted a photo of foggy conditions outside their office and said that they could “barely see” their radar across the street.

The NWS urged motorists to drive safely as the fog would reduce visibility on roadways.

Houston-based storm chaser and pastor Jaime Garcia shot this footage from the city’s downtown area showing the fog clouding high-rise buildings on Saturday morning. Credit: Storm Chaser Houston @PastorJaimeG via Storyful
